    Inter: Praet and Castillo. AC Milan: idea Jantschke

    As reported in the last days, Inter Milan president Erick Thohir will try to convince UEFA not to punish his club for having broken the financial fairplay rules, and, even for this reason, the Indonesia tycoon –as outlined by calciomercato.com- is always more intentioned to bet on young players, as it has perhaps happened last night during the Europa League game against Saint-Etienne. And even for what concerns the possible new signings, the nerazzurri are tracking some young talents: as well known, the Lombard club wants to reinforce its team’s offensive line during the next transfer window, and, as outlined by the same media, two interesting profiles are those of Anderlecht 20-year-old Dennis Praet –an attacking midfielder who can also play as a winger or as a winger, and who is valued about 6 million euros- and Club Brugge 21-year-old Nicolas Castillo –who has already been a target for Inter and other Italian clubs, and costs now at least 7 million euros-. Moreover, the nerazzurri need to reinforce their defense, especially considering the deceiving performances of 32-year-old Nemanja Vidic, and FC Porto 29-year-old Rolando remains their main target for such position.
    Also city rivals AC Milan are seeking a center back, and, according to the Corriere dello Sport, are thinking about Borussia Monchengladbach 24-year-old Tony Jantschke, who is evaluated about 6 million euros by the German club.
